Mitoyo (三豊市 Mitoyo-shi?) is a city located in Kagawa, Japan.

As of 2005, the city has an estimated population of 71,178 and a density of 320 persons per km². The total area is 222.66 km².

The city was founded on January 1, 2006 and is the merger of all seven towns from the former Mitoyo District: Mino, Nio, Saita, Takase, Takuma, Toyonaka and Yamamoto.

Tsushima Shrine, located in Mitoyo, is only accessible one day a year in early August.[citation needed][why?]

Mitoyo city has a sister city relationship with Waupaca, Wisconsin.
